Out of the Shadows Kindle Edition
In ICU fighting for her life, local law enforcement charges Tess and Jennifer with murder and
Arson. With circumstantial evidence building, Marty begins an investigation of her own to discover who caused the explosion which also took the life of Annie Stockton, Jennifer’s friend.
She learns there were other lesbian bars burnt to the ground. Marty’s professional life is also put at risk.
Asking questions puts Marty’s life in danger. She finds herself fighting for her own life while trying to save Tess’s.

About the author

Vickie Adams was born in Tennessee and raised in Michigan. After graduation from high school, she enlisted in the Air Force. She served eight years as an Operating Room Technician. After graduation from Southwest Texas State University, she received a commission. She retired in 1992, returning with her son to Michigan. She served as a Veterans Service Officer before retiring again in 2016,
Writing has been a lifelong passion. Her short stories (written as Lou Hill) are included in UniformsEx, Hot+Bothered, Wilma loves Betty, Beginnings, Skin Deep, and Seducing the Virgin. She also has a story, Living in Her Memories, in the anthology, A Heart Well Traveled by Sapphire Books.

Vickie lives in Michigan with her wife, Lisa, and their fur babies, Oliver and Nietzsche.
